Analysis

In 2011, discrepancy in expenditure estimate of gdp in Egypt stood at 8.30 billion current US$. That is the highest value across all 47 years on record.

That represents a change of up 3,726,880,000.0% over five years.

Over the whole period, discrepancy in expenditure estimate of gdp in Egypt peaked at 8.30 billion current US$ in 2011 and was at its lowest, -553.66 million current US$, in 1988.

That places Egypt 1st out of 50 countries with data for 2011, putting it in the top 10%.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

This is the discrepancy included in the ‘total consumption etc.' This discrepancy is included to ensures that GDP from the expenditure side equals GDP measured by the income or output approach. Data are in current U.S. dollars.
